Add a rageshake function to download the logs locally

For https://github.com/vector-im/riot-web/issues/3304

This generates something similar to what the rageshake server does, just in an easy package for people to use. tar-js was chosen over zip or anything else because it's small, simple, and stable. 

Note: this doesn't work in Chrome, but firefox seems to be okay with it. Chrome appears to be blocking the  download for some reason - the very first download was fine, but none afterwards

/**
* Downloads the files from a bug report. This is the same as sendBugReport,
* but instead causes the browser to download the files locally.
*
* @param {object} opts optional dictionary of options
*
* @param {string} opts.userText Any additional user input.
*
* @param {boolean} opts.sendLogs True to send logs
*
* @param {function(string)} opts.progressCallback Callback to call with progress updates
*
* @return {Promise} Resolved when the bug report is downloaded (or started).
*/
export async function downloadBugReport(opts) {
opts = opts || {};
const progressCallback = opts.progressCallback || (() => {});
const body = await collectBugReport(opts);
progressCallback(_t("Downloading report"));
let metadata = "";
const tape = new Tar();
let i = 0;
for (const e of body.entries()) {
if (e[0] === 'compressed-log') {
await new Promise((resolve => {
const reader = new FileReader();
reader.addEventListener('loadend', ev => {
tape.append(`log-${i++}.log`, pako.ungzip(ev.target.result));
resolve();
});
reader.readAsArrayBuffer(e[1]);
}))
} else {
metadata += `${e[0]} = ${e[1]}\n`;
}
}
tape.append('issue.txt', metadata);
// We have to create a new anchor to download if we want a filename. Otherwise we could
// just use window.open.
const dl = document.createElement('a');
dl.href = `data:application/octet-stream;base64,${btoa(uint8ToString(tape.out))}`;
dl.download = 'rageshake.tar';
document.body.appendChild(dl);
dl.click();
document.body.removeChild(dl);
}
// Source: https://github.com/beatgammit/tar-js/blob/master/examples/main.js
function uint8ToString(buf) {
let i, length, out = '';
for (i = 0, length = buf.length; i < length; i += 1) {
out += String.fromCharCode(buf[i]);
}
return out;
}
